Planning a trip, a holiday, or a day out? Come to Disabled Travel Guide first; the on-line resource founded by and managed by other disabled travellers and wheelchair users. 
Our travel community share reviews and information describing their best and worst experiences, so you can decide where to go and what to avoid.
Hotels, locations, music venues, walks. It's all here on Disabled Travel Guide.

Disabled friendly hotels in the UK

wheelchair_iconThe Blue Star Scheme is the leading ratings scheme for disabled friendly hotels in the UK. The scheme provides simple and objective details about accessibility, and the disabled friendly facilities that are available.
